Feature set is tight but punchy. First, the role-play engine. It's not just a script; the AI listens, spots errors, and tells you how to tweak your phrasing, all in the moment. Second, pronunciation analysis-think of a personal tutor that corrects your accent with AI speech recognition. Third, karaoke mode: sing along to popular songs in your target language, turning pronunciation practice into a party.
Fourth, adaptive difficulty: the app ramps up challenges as you improve, so you never hit a plateau. Fifth, progress dashboards that track vocab, grammar, and speaking streaks, plus email support for quick help. Who's it for? Busy professionals prepping for international gigs, travelers craving instant immersion, students who want fluency without the lecture hall, and even hobbyists diving into Scandinavian or Asian tongues.
If you're a beginner, the first-day prompts are simple; if you're advanced, the scenarios get more nuanced. It's a one-stop shop for conversational confidence. Compared to Duolingo or Babbel, Fluent's edge is its focus on oral skills. Those apps lean on reading and writing; Fluent pushes you to speak, and the AI gives instant, actionable feedback.
No streak-driven gamification, just real-world readiness. The subscription model is straightforward: Basic at $9.99/month gives you core role-plays; Premium at $19.99/month unlocks unlimited scenarios, karaoke, and deeper analytics.
